Abstract

Objective of the study is to analysis of the design of the future by design in the structure of the development of technical civilization. The methodological basis of the study. The socio-cultural approach to the study of the history of designing the future is supplemented by the method of hermeneutics in order to understand the meanings of future design in the social structure in the context of scientific and technological progress. Results of the study. Clarification of the social meaning and economic purpose of designing the future in the context of scientific and technological progress of civilization; the essence of the correlation of futuristic design with the utopia of modernity and scenarios of the future in the situation of postmodernity. The project of salvation in the context of the coming ecological crisis and the tasks of improving technologies in the near future. Research рerspectives. The possibility of amplifying the design of civilization and correcting scientific and technological progress in the context of a growing ecological crisis, taking into account the commercial effect of individual areas of consumption – dream cars, fashion, the film industry, architectural concepts, everyday life items.
